1. A system for enabling a computing device to handle messages, the system comprising:

  • a bridge component configured to;

    (i) record application layer identifiers generated by one or more applications for newly created messages, (ii) record hardware layer identifiers for each message generated by the one or more applications transmitted from the computing device, and (iii) record data relating each hardware layer identifier to a corresponding application layer identifier;

    wherein for an incoming message, the bridge component is configured to perform or enable;

    (i) identification of the hardware layer identifier of the incoming message, (ii) determination of any previous outgoing message that has a corresponding hardware layer identifier, (iii) determination of the application layer identifier of the previous outgoing message, and (iv) identification of a location of the previous outgoing message using the application layer identifier;

    a message modifier component that modifies at least a listing or a body of the previous outgoing message based on information provided by the incoming message;

    wherein the message modifier generates a graphic feature to indicate the information provided by the incoming message, the graphic feature being displayed with either the listing or the body of the previous outgoing message; and

    wherein the graphic feature indicates a delivery status of the previous outgoing message.
